در چشمانداز دیجیتال سال ۲۰۲۵، جایی که سرعت و تجربه کاربری حرف اول را میزنند، تصاویر وب دیگر تنها عناصر بصری نیستند؛ آنها ستون فقرات عملکرد، امنیت و موفقیت سئوی یک وبسایت محسوب میشوند. فرمتهای سنتی مانند JPEG و PNG که دههها به اینترنت خدمت کردهاند، اکنون در برابر نسل جدیدی از فرمتهای تصویر، یعنی AVIF و JPEG XL، در حال عقبنشینی هستند. این فرمتهای نوین فقط یک بهبود جزئی نیستند، بلکه یک جهش کوانتومی در نحوه فشردهسازی، نمایش و تعامل ما با محتوای بصری آنلاین به شمار میروند. درک عمیق و پیادهسازی هوشمندانه این فناوریها دیگر یک گزینه نیست، بلکه یک ضرورت استراتژیک برای هر کسبوکار آنلاینی است که به دنبال پیشی گرفتن از رقبا و جلب رضایت کاربران و موتورهای جستجو است.
این مقاله یک راهنمای جامع برای بهینهسازی وبسایت شما با استفاده از فرمتهای تصویر AVIF و JPEG XL در سال ۲۰۲۵ است. ما به بررسی عمیق این دو فرمت، مقایسه آنها با یکدیگر و با WebP، استراتژیهای پیادهسازی و تأثیر شگرف آنها بر عملکرد و امنیت وبسایت شما خواهیم پرداخت.
چرا باید به فرمتهای تصویر اهمیت دهیم؟ میراث WebP
قبل از ورود به دنیای AVIF و JPEG XL، لازم است به یاد بیاوریم که چرا این تکامل ضروری است. حجم تصاویر بهطور مستقیم بر سرعت بارگذاری صفحه تأثیر میگذارد. سرعت پایینتر به معنای تجربه کاربری ضعیفتر، نرخ پرش (Bounce Rate) بالاتر و در نهایت، رتبه پایینتر در نتایج جستجوی گوگل است. معیارهای حیاتی وب (Core Web Vitals)، بهویژه Largest Contentful Paint (LCP)، مستقیماً به سرعت بارگذاری بزرگترین عنصر تصویری در صفحه وابسته است.
فرمت WebP که توسط گوگل معرفی شد، اولین گام بزرگ در این مسیر بود. WebP توانست با حفظ کیفیت قابل قبول، حجم تصاویر را به طور میانگین ۲۵ تا ۳۵ درصد کمتر از JPEG و PNG ارائه دهد. موفقیت و پذیرش گسترده WebP راه را برای نوآوریهای جسورانهتر هموار کرد و اکنون AVIF و JPEG XL به عنوان مدعیان اصلی نسل بعدی به میدان آمدهاند.
AVIF: جهشی کوانتومی در فشردهسازی تصویر
AVIF (AV1 Image File Format) یک فرمت تصویر اپن سورس و بدون حق امتیاز است که بر پایه کدک ویدیویی AV1 توسعه یافته است. این ارتباط با یک کدک ویدیویی پیشرفته، به AVIF قدرت فشردهسازی بینظیری بخشیده است که آن را از تمام رقبای خود متمایز میکند.
مزایای کلیدی AVIF:
- فشردهسازی فوقالعاده: AVIF میتواند تصاویری با حجم تا ۵۰٪ کمتر از JPEG و حتی ۳۰٪ کمتر از WebP با کیفیت بصری مشابه یا بهتر تولید کند. این کاهش حجم چشمگیر، تأثیر مستقیمی بر سرعت بارگذاری سایت دارد.
- پشتیبانی از ویژگیهای مدرن: AVIF از طیف گستردهای از ویژگیها پشتیبانی میکند:
- محدوده دینامیکی بالا (HDR): امکان نمایش رنگهای زندهتر و واقعیتر.
- عمق رنگ بالا: پشتیبانی از عمق رنگ ۸، ۱۰ و ۱۲ بیت.
- شفافیت (کانال آلفا): مانند PNG، میتواند پسزمینههای شفاف داشته باشد.
- فشردهسازی بدون اتلاف (Lossless) و با اتلاف (Lossy): انعطافپذیری کامل برای کاربردهای مختلف.
- پشتیبانی گسترده مرورگرها: تا سال ۲۰۲۵، تقریباً تمام مرورگرهای اصلی مدرن (Chrome، Firefox، Safari، Opera و Edge) از AVIF به طور کامل پشتیبانی میکنند، که این امر موانع پذیرش آن را از بین برده است.
AVIF برای وبسایتهای فروشگاهی با تصاویر محصولات متعدد، وبلاگهای تصویری و هر صفحهای که بنرهای بزرگ و باکیفیت دارد، یک انتخاب ایدهآل است.
JPEG XL: وارث برحق JPEG با قابلیتهای آیندهنگرانه
JPEG XL (JXL) فرمتی است که با هدف جایگزینی کامل فرمتهای قدیمیتر مانند JPEG، PNG و GIF طراحی شده است. این فرمت نه تنها فشردهسازی عالی ارائه میدهد، بلکه بر روی سازگاری و ویژگیهای پیشرفته تمرکز دارد.
مزایای کلیدی JPEG XL:
- انتقال بدون اتلاف از JPEG: یکی از شگفتانگیزترین ویژگیهای JPEG XL، قابلیت تبدیل (transcode) فایلهای JPEG موجود به JPEG XL بدون هیچگونه افت کیفیتی است. این فرآیند حجم فایل را حدود ۲۰٪ کاهش میدهد و کاملاً برگشتپذیر است. این ویژگی، مهاجرت کتابخانههای عظیم تصاویر را بسیار آسان میکند.
- کیفیت بصری بالا در بیتریت پایین: JXL در حجمهای بسیار پایین، کیفیت بصری بهتری نسبت به رقبای خود حفظ میکند و از ایجاد آرتیفکتهای بلوکی (blocky artifacts) که در JPEG رایج است، جلوگیری میکند.
- بارگذاری تدریجی (Progressive Rendering): همانند JPEG، این فرمت میتواند به صورت تدریجی بارگذاری شود، به این معنی که کاربر ابتدا یک نسخه با وضوح پایین از تصویر را میبیند که به تدریج با بارگذاری کامل، واضحتر میشود. این ویژگی تجربه کاربری را در اتصالات کند بهبود میبخشد.
- پشتیبانی از ویژگیهای جامع: JPEG XL تقریباً از تمام ویژگیهای مورد نیاز یک فرمت مدرن پشتیبانی میکند: HDR، طیف رنگی گسترده، انیمیشن (جایگزین GIF)، لایهها و شفافیت.
- چالش پشتیبانی مرورگر: با وجود تمام این مزایا، پشتیبانی بومی از JPEG XL در مرورگر کروم در سال ۲۰۲۲ متوقف شد. با این حال، با فشار جامعه توسعهدهندگان و مزایای انکارناپذیر آن، احتمال بازنگری در این تصمیم یا پشتیبانی از طریق کتابخانههای WebAssembly وجود دارد که تا سال ۲۰۲۵ آن را به یک گزینه قابل دسترس تبدیل میکند.
مقایسه مستقیم: AVIF در برابر JPEG XL و WebP
ویژگی | AVIF | JPEG XL | WebP |
---|---|---|---|
نسبت فشردهسازی | عالی (بهترین در حجمهای متوسط تا بالا) | بسیار خوب (بهترین در حجمهای بسیار پایین) | خوب (بهتر از JPEG/PNG) |
کیفیت بصری | بسیار خوب، اما ممکن است جزئیات ریز را در فشردهسازی بالا از دست بدهد | عالی، حفظ جزئیات دقیق و بدون آرتیفکت | خوب، اما در فشردهسازی بالا مستعد تاری است |
پشتیبانی از HDR | بله | بله | خیر (نسخه ۲ در حال توسعه) |
انیمیشن | بله (AVIS) | بله | بله |
بارگذاری تدریجی | خیر | بله | خیر |
انتقال بدون اتلاف از JPEG | خیر | بله (ویژگی منحصربهفرد) | خیر |
سرعت رمزگذاری/رمزگشایی | کندتر از بقیه | سریع (طراحی شده برای پردازش بهینه) | سریع |
پشتیبانی مرورگر (۲۰۲۵) | گسترده و کامل | محدود (نیاز به Polyfill یا تغییرات آینده) | گسترده و کامل |
نتیجهگیری مقایسه:
- AVIF پادشاه فعلی فشردهسازی خالص است. اگر هدف اصلی شما کاهش حداکثری حجم فایل با حفظ کیفیت خوب است، AVIF بهترین گزینه است.
- JPEG XL فرمت آیندهنگرانه و همهکاره است. ویژگی انتقال بدون اتلاف و کیفیت عالی در حجمهای پایین آن را برای آرشیوهای بزرگ و کاربردهای حرفهای بیرقیب میکند.
- WebP همچنان یک گزینه قابل اعتماد، سریع و با پشتیبانی عالی به عنوان یک فرمت جایگزین (fallback) است.
استراتژی پیادهسازی هوشمند در سال ۲۰۲۵: چگونه از این فرمتها استفاده کنیم؟
استفاده همزمان از این فرمتها برای ارائه بهترین نسخه ممکن به هر کاربر، کلید موفقیت است. این کار از طریق تکنیک Content Negotiation انجام میشود.
۱. استفاده از تگ <picture>
بهترین و استانداردترین روش سمت کلاینت، استفاده از تگ <picture>
در HTML است. این تگ به شما اجازه میدهد چندین منبع تصویر با فرمتهای مختلف تعریف کنید و مرورگر به طور خودکار اولین فرمتی را که پشتیبانی میکند، بارگذاری خواهد کرد.
مثال عملی:
<picture>
<!-- مرورگر ابتدا سعی میکند نسخه JPEG XL را بارگذاری کند -->
<source srcset="image.jxl" type="image/jxl">
<!-- اگر پشتیبانی نشد، به سراغ AVIF میرود -->
<source srcset="image.avif" type="image/avif">
<!-- اگر آن هم پشتیبانی نشد، WebP را امتحان میکند -->
<source srcset="image.webp" type="image/webp">
<!-- در نهایت، نسخه JPEG به عنوان fallback برای مرورگرهای قدیمی بارگذاری میشود -->
<img src="image.jpg" alt="توضیح تصویر برای سئو و دسترسیپذیری">
</picture>
این روش تضمین میکند که همه کاربران، صرف نظر از مرورگرشان، تصویر را مشاهده خواهند کرد و کاربران با مرورگرهای مدرن از سریعترین و بهینهترین نسخه بهرهمند میشوند.
۲. استفاده از شبکههای توزیع محتوا (CDN)
بسیاری از CDN های مدرن مانند Cloudflare (با سرویس Polish)، Akamai یا Fastly، بهینهسازی تصویر را به صورت خودکار انجام میدهند. شما تصویر اصلی (مثلاً با فرمت JPEG) را آپلود میکنید و CDN به طور خودکار آن را به فرمتهای بهینهتر مانند AVIF یا WebP تبدیل کرده و بر اساس هدر Accept
درخواست مرورگر کاربر، نسخه مناسب را تحویل میدهد. این روش بار پردازشی را از روی سرور شما برمیدارد و پیادهسازی را بسیار ساده میکند.
۳. افزونههای سیستم مدیریت محتوا (CMS)
برای پلتفرمهایی مانند وردپرس، افزونههای بهینهسازی تصویر قدرتمندی وجود دارند. افزونههایی مانند ShortPixel، Imagify یا EWWW Image Optimizer اکنون از تولید و ارائه نسخههای AVIF پشتیبانی میکنند. با فعالسازی این گزینهها، این افزونهها به طور خودکار نسخههای AVIF تصاویر شما را در کنار نسخههای WebP و اصلی ایجاد کرده و با استفاده از تگ <picture>
آنها را در سایت شما نمایش میدهند.
فراتر از سرعت: تاثیر فرمتهای نوین بر امنیت وبسایت
گرچه تمرکز اصلی بر روی عملکرد است، این فرمتها میتوانند به طور غیرمستقیم امنیت وبسایت شما را نیز بهبود بخشند:
- کاهش سطح حمله: فایلهای کوچکتر به معنای زمان انتقال کوتاهتر هستند و دادههای کمتری در معرض حملات “مرد میانی” (Man-in-the-Middle) قرار میگیرند.
- پاکسازی فرادادهها (Metadata): ابزارهای مدرن تبدیل فرمت تصویر، اغلب به طور پیشفرض فرادادههای حساس EXIF (مانند موقعیت جغرافیایی GPS، مدل دوربین و…) را حذف میکنند. این کار از نشت ناخواسته اطلاعات خصوصی جلوگیری میکند.
- آسیبپذیری کتابخانهها: مهم است بدانیم که هر نرمافزار جدیدی میتواند آسیبپذیریهای امنیتی داشته باشد. همانطور که در گذشته آسیبپذیریهایی در کتابخانه
libwebp
کشف شد، کتابخانههای پردازش AVIF (libavif
) و JPEG XL (libjxl
) نیز از این قاعده مستثنی نیستند. راهکار کلیدی، بهروز نگه داشتن مداوم نرمافزارهای سرور و کتابخانههای پردازش تصویر است تا در برابر هرگونه تهدید امنیتی جدید محافظت شوید.
نتیجهگیری: آینده بصری وب را امروز بسازید
گذار از فرمتهای تصویر سنتی به نسل جدیدی مانند AVIF و JPEG XL یک انتخاب لوکس نیست، بلکه یک سرمایهگذاری استراتژیک در آینده وبسایت شماست. در سال ۲۰۲۵، وبسایتهایی که این فناوریها را پذیرفتهاند، نه تنها از سرعت بارگذاری بالاتر، تجربه کاربری بهتر و رتبههای سئوی برتر بهرهمند خواهند شد، بلکه خود را به عنوان پیشرو در ارائه محتوای بصری باکیفیت و ایمن تثبیت خواهند کرد.
استراتژی پیشنهادی واضح است: از AVIF برای حداکثر فشردهسازی در حال حاضر استفاده کنید، JPEG XL را به عنوان یک گزینه آیندهنگرانه و همهکاره در نظر بگیرید و همیشه از WebP و JPEG به عنوان یک fallback قابل اعتماد بهره ببرید. با استفاده از تگ <picture>
، CDNهای هوشمند و افزونههای مدرن، میتوانید این آینده را به سادگی و به طور مؤثر در وبسایت خود پیادهسازی کنید و از مزایای بیشمار آن بهرهمند شوید.
سوالات متداول (FAQ)
۱. در نهایت کدام فرمت تصویر بهتر است: AVIF یا JPEG XL؟پاسخ قطعی وجود ندارد؛ انتخاب به کاربرد شما بستگی دارد. اگر اولویت اصلی شما کاهش حداکثری حجم فایل برای تصاویری مانند بنرها و تصاویر محصولات است، AVIF به دلیل نسبت فشردهسازی فوقالعادهاش در حال حاضر انتخاب بهتری است. اما اگر به دنبال یک فرمت همهکاره، با قابلیت انتقال بدون اتلاف از آرشیو JPEG خود و کیفیت بصری عالی حتی در حجمهای بسیار پایین هستید، JPEG XL از نظر فنی برتر و آیندهنگرانهتر است.
۲. اگر مرورگر کاربر از AVIF یا JPEG XL پشتیبانی نکند چه اتفاقی میافتد؟هیچ مشکلی پیش نمیآید، به شرطی که از پیادهسازی صحیح استفاده کنید. با استفاده از تگ <picture>
، شما میتوانید چندین فرمت را به ترتیب اولویت مشخص کنید. مرورگر به طور خودکار اولین فرمتی را که پشتیبانی میکند (مثلاً AVIF) بارگذاری میکند. اگر آن را پشتیبانی نکند، به سراغ گزینه بعدی (مثلاً WebP) و در نهایت به فرمت پایه (مثلاً JPEG) میرود. بنابراین، تصویر برای همه کاربران نمایش داده میشود.
۳. آیا با ظهور این فرمتها، عمر JPEG به پایان رسیده است؟JPEG به این زودیها از بین نمیرود، زیرا میلیاردها تصویر با این فرمت در وب وجود دارد. با این حال، دیگر بهترین گزینه برای وب مدرن نیست. JPEG XL به عنوان “جانشین معنوی” JPEG طراحی شده و با قابلیت تبدیل بدون اتلاف، یک مسیر مهاجرت بسیار هموار را فراهم میکند. میتوان گفت JPEG در حال بازنشستگی است و JPEG XL آماده است تا جای آن را بگیرد.
۴. آیا برای استفاده از این فرمتهای جدید باید یک توسعهدهنده حرفهای باشم؟خیر. در حالی که توسعهدهندگان میتوانند این فرمتها را به صورت دستی پیادهسازی کنند، راههای بسیار سادهتری برای کاربران عادی وجود دارد. استفاده از CDNهای مدرن (مانند Cloudflare) که بهینهسازی تصویر را به صورت خودکار انجام میدهند، یا نصب افزونههای بهینهسازی تصویر در سیستمهای مدیریت محتوا مانند وردپرس، تمام فرآیند تبدیل و ارائه نسخه بهینه را به طور خودکار مدیریت میکند.
۵. این فرمتهای جدید چگونه بر روی معیارهای حیاتی وب (Core Web Vitals) من تأثیر میگذارند؟تأثیر آنها بسیار مثبت و مستقیم است. با کاهش شدید حجم فایلهای تصویری، سرعت بارگذاری آنها به طرز چشمگیری افزایش مییابد. این امر مستقیماً Largest Contentful Paint (LCP) را بهبود میبخشد که یکی از سه معیار اصلی Core Web Vitals است. همچنین، بارگذاری سریعتر تصاویر میتواند از جابجاییهای ناگهانی لایهها (Layout Shifts) جلوگیری کند و به بهبود معیار Cumulative Layout Shift (CLS) نیز کمک کند.